Trak Gun™

Spike Driver - Model 96E-2

The Model 96E-2 is a dual head spiking machine that sets and drives line and anchor spikes on both sides of each rail. The 96E-2 is designed for versatility of operation. The spike feed chutes are positioned so the two operators can fill the chutes with spikes in addition to operating the machine. With an optional center seat and spike chute extensions, a third person can be utilized to fill the spike chutes. The versatile model 96E-2 can thus be set up as desired for minimal manpower requirements or for maximum production.

The 96E-2 Spike Driver is ideal for use in tie renewal gangs in either configuration or can be used as a single-side machine in rail relay operations with one operator and the optional spike feeder .

Like other Harsco Track Technologies TRAK GUNÔ Spike Driving machines, the 96E-2 features reciprocating, hydraulic driving guns that for over thirty years have proven the advantages of impact spiking. Spikes driven tight to the rail, fewer bent spikes, less rework and an easier job of assuring that spiking meets quality standards.

Spikes are individually selected from the feed chutes and positioned for driving by a "Swing Feed" system

(patent pending) which quickly and accurately positions spikes and holds them firm until set by the driving gun.

Model 96E-2 machines consistently maintain spiking quality and production rates, with a programmable logic controller (PLC) for controlling major functions. The spike drivers, tie nipper and optional Auto-Gauger are all operated by the PLC. The PLC uses analog sensors to precisely determine cylinder extension positions and is easily programmed for position adjustments through the operator interface.

GENERAL
  • Frame — Boxed beam type, welded structural steel construction with built-in derail skids, key-hole tie-down slots, tow hitches front and rear, balance adjustable single lifting point
  • Wheels — 16-in. (406.4-mm) tread dia. cast steel, demountable, AAR Profile, non-insulated
  • Axles — 3.5-in. (88.9-mm) dia. solid axles, heat treated 4340 steel
  • Axle bearings — Cast steel, pillow block type with self-aligning spherical roller bearings
  • Suspension — Pivoting rear axle assembly with fixed front axle
  • Brakes — Tread-type, adjustable shoe brakes with CobraÔ shoes; actuator and single shoe at each wheel; service brakes–air-applied; parking/emergency brakes–spring-applied, air-released, with automatic brake actuation in case of air pressure loss

PROPULSION SYSTEM

  • Type — Full-time 4-wheel drive with single pump, closed-loop hydrostatic system
  • Traction Motor — Two-speed, hydraulic motor for each axle
  • Final Drive — 1:1 ratio, roller chain final drive, optional towing valves or clutches available

POWER UNIT

  • Engine — Liquid-cooled, turbocharged Diesel
  • Rated net hp — 110-bhp (82-kw) @ 2,500-rpm
  • Pump Drive — Double drive, clutch optional
  • Air Cleaner — Per customer specification
  • Starter — 24 VDC electric

HYDRAULIC SYSTEM

  • Type — Closed-center system
  • Operating Pressure — 1,500-psi (103.4-bar)
  • Pump — Variable displacement piston pump
  • Reservoir — Closed system - hand operated fill pump w/filter; temperature and fluid level gauges
  • Oil Cooler — Air to oil; airflow from engine cooling fan
  • Filters — Suction strainers - 10 micron dual element return line filter; ISO 14/11 filtration available
  • Control Valves — Manifold-mounted, 24 VDC solenoid operated, four-way directional valves

AIR SYSTEM

  • Compressor — 12-cfm (5.66-Ips), single stage, engine driven
  • Operating Pressure — 100 to 115-psi (6.8 to 7.9-bar)
  • Other — Air dryer, moisture ejection valves, main air system reclassifier, work head air filters and lubricators

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:

  • System Voltage — 24-VDC - negative ground
  • Battery — (2) 12-VDC, 925-CCA connected in series
  • Alternator — 24-VDC, 70-A
OPERATOR STATIONS
  • Dual operator stations with armrest mounted joystick controls for spiking, dual propelling and braking controls; main control box accessible from both operator seats; operator safety shields separate operators from workhead areas; various rearview mirrors and lighting groups are available; roof covers operator seating area and workheads; side curtains available
  • Three-person option adds spike feeder seat between the operator stations and spike chute extensions to enable a third person to feed the spike chutes

CONTROLS

  • All spike feeding and driving functions are under control of a PLC system with interactive operator interface
  • PLC receives position information from analog sensors, operator controlled switches, and limit switches
  • PLC system uses output modules to drive solenoid operated control valves

WORK HEADS

  • Left and right spike carriages are each equipped with (2) spike driving guns, swing feed spike setting systems, and feed chutes; accepts 5/8-in. spikes; pattern adjustment allows driving of all spikes in an 18-in. tie plate; carriages move fore and aft independent of each other to facilitate placement of spikes in tie plate hole,
  • Spike driver guns — reciprocating type guns, 750 blows per minute
  • Spike chute capacity — 20 spikes per driver
  • Elevating spike bins with vibrators carry loose spikes and rear tray carries spike kegs, boom and winch available for loading spike kegs
  • Center-mount tie nipper available
  • Auto-Gauger with floating beam-type mechanism and rolling jaws available

FLUID CAPACITIES

  • Hydraulic reservoir — 135-gal. (US) (511-L)
  • Fuel tank — 140-gal. (US) (530-L) – [two 70-gal. tanks]

DIMENSIONS

  • Length — 25-ft. (7.62-m)
  • Width — 9.25-ft. (2,820-mm)
  • Height (over roof only) — 9.5-ft. (2,896-mm)
  • Wheelbase — 15-ft. (4.6-m)
  • Track Gauge — 56.5-in. (1,435-mm) standard

WEIGHT

  • Standard Operating Weight — Approximately 28,000-lb. (12,700-kg). Actual weight of a specific machine may vary according to sales groups applied.

PERFORMANCE

  • Travel Speed — 0–23-mph (0–37-km/h)
  • Working Speed — 0–10-mph (0–16-km/h)
  • Gradeability — 3% @ 20-mph (32-km/h)
